Jane’s Nieces in Dublin, Donegal, Belfast & County Down: Explore Stately Homes, Parks, Gardens, heritage areas for Hand-Made Lace, Knits, Linens and Tweeds
Join Tour Leaders Richard Mulholland, descendant of the Austen family, and Dr. Sophia Hillan, author of May, Lou & Cass: Jane Austen’s Nieces in Ireland, on this special adventure into the cultural landscapes of Donegal and Northern Ireland.
